In the Circuit Court of the 15th Judicial Circuit in Palm Beach County, Florida, a lawsuit has been filed by Miss America Competitions, LLC, Miss America IP, LLC, and MAO IP Holding Company, LLC against Robin Fleming and the Miss America Scholarship Foundation, Inc. The case was filed under case number 502024CA003851 XXXAMB Div: Al on April 25th, 2024.

The plaintiffs are all Limited Liability Companies with their principal places of business located in Palm Beach County, Florida. The defendants include Robin Fleming, a resident of Palm Beach County and the Miss America Scholarship Foundation, Inc., a not-for-profit corporation also based in Palm Beach County. This lawsuit seeks damages exceeding $50,000 exclusive of interest, costs and attorney's fees.

The lawsuit alleges that on December 30th, 2022, the plaintiffs entered into an Asset Purchase Agreement (APA) to acquire all assets from the Miss America Organization. However, it is alleged that defendant Robin Fleming took these assets without knowledge or approval from the plaintiffs and changed the name of one of the organizations to Miss America Scholarship Foundation for her personal use and financial benefit.
